This introduces a plugin interface to Veridata so teams can register custom validators without forking core. Plugins are loaded from a signed manifest only; unsigned modules are rejected at startup. Each validator runs in a sandboxed worker with a strict CPU and memory budget, and failures are isolated so one bad plugin cannot stall the pipeline. Validator output is schema-checked before merging. Please focus review on the sandbox boundaries and the signature verification path. Resource limits are defined below.

limits module of taweg-kaguf:
QUOTAS = {
    "holael": 2,
    "wenath": 1,
    "ralath": 2,
    "ulaath": 2,
}

Subject: logtail-cli v0.9 — release channel

New folks: logtail-cli is our internal tool for tailing service logs. Install from the internal registry, run `logtail --env staging` to start. Filters and replay docs are on the Forgewell wiki. Report breakage in the release channel, not DMs.

When filing an issue, include the build token printed below.

session token of bajeg-bajop = htk4_6c57

### Escalation: localized date formats

If a customer reports dates rendering in the wrong format or locale in Tidemark Console, first confirm their workspace locale setting and browser language, then check whether the issue appears in the Driftwell staging tenant. Most cases are stale locale caches and resolve after a forced profile reload. If the format is wrong in staging too, treat it as a localization defect and escalate to the internationalization rotation at the address below.

pager mailbox: praax_ralok_kaswyn@merlaqcorp.example

**Q: Where are the search relevance tuning notes for Findrel?**

On-call scope: you do not retune rankers during an incident. If relevance complaints spike, first check whether a synonym pack or boost config shipped in the last 24 hours. Roll back the config, not the index. Reindexing takes four hours and rarely fixes ranking regressions. Past tuning decisions, current boost weights, and the rollback procedure are recorded on the internal page below.

dashboard of yahaf-kawep = https://grafana.nelvrocorp.internal/spaces/projects/spaces/364313bfe15e